【Chateau Marquis de Terme 2016】
Robert Parker rating:92/100
Château Marquis de Terme has a long history dating back to the 18th century. In 1762, the estate was given as a dowry by Ledoux d’Emplet to François de Peguilhan, Marquis de Terme. In the 1855 Bordeaux Classification, it was ranked as a fourth growth.
In 1935, the estate was acquired by Pierre Sénéclauze and continued to be run by his sons. Later, in 2009, Ludovic David joined the board, bringing a new era and innovations to the estate.
